CycleQD Qwen2.5-7B Math α=0.20

This model is a CycleQD-merged version of Qwen2.5-7B, specifically tuned for mathematical reasoning tasks.

Model Details

  • Base Models: Qwen2.5-7B and Qwen2.5-7B-Instruct
  • Merge Method: Linear interpolation with α=0.20
  • Formula: (1-0.20) × Qwen2.5-7B + 0.20 × Qwen2.5-7B-Instruct
  • Created: August 14, 2025
  • Model Size: 7B parameters (~15GB)

Performance

This model achieved significant improvement on the HLE Math evaluation:

  • Accuracy: 14.29% (5/35 questions correct)
  • Improvement: 5x improvement from baseline (1/35 → 5/35)
  • Evaluation: HLE Math category
  • Judge Model: Qwen2.5-32B-Instruct

Usage

from transformers import AutoModelForCausalLM, AutoTokenizer

model = AutoModelForCausalLM.from_pretrained("You3dimgeo/cycleqd-qwen25-7b-math-alpha020")
tokenizer = AutoTokenizer.from_pretrained("You3dimgeo/cycleqd-qwen25-7b-math-alpha020")

# Use for mathematical reasoning
prompt = "Solve the equation: 2x^2 + 5x - 3 = 0"
inputs = tokenizer(prompt, return_tensors="pt")
outputs = model.generate(**inputs, max_length=200)
print(tokenizer.decode(outputs[0]))
